The Earth's rotation around its own axis is continuously slowing down. The main reason is believed to be the act of tidal friction (primarily caused by the moon's action on the ocean). It slows down at 1.7ms every 100 years. At this rate it will take almost 1.9 trillion years to stop spinning.
The rotation around the Sun is slowing at the rate of 1.4ms every year - or 23 billion years to stop orbiting the sun.

It would mean that the Earth had stopped rotating.Even the complete disappearance of the Moon would not stop the tides,because the Sun has a lot of influence on them too. Even without theMoon, there would still be substantial tides, as long as Earth continuedto rotate.(Also note that if the Earth stopped rotating, the disappearance of the tideswould be the least of our problems.)Just to be clear, the tides will stop when the Earth stops rotating relative to the Moon. It would still have some rotation relative to the stars. The Earth's rotation is actually very slowly slowing down. So, eventually, the Moon should only be visible from one side of the Earth.Even then there would still be some rotation relative to the Sun. So, if you want to be really "picky" the tides would not stop completely.This process will take billions of years, so the Sun becoming a red giantmay "spoil" things.

No, unless something makes it stop. It would take a tremendous amount of energy to make the rotation stop and then start again. There is a law of conservation of rotational momentum; a rotating object like the Earth can't simply stop rotating by itself, it would require an outside force to do that.
